Model tooltips

#18
by fzoll - opened
app/backend/data_page.py CHANGED
@@ -20,7 +20,7 @@ from app.backend.json_util import compress_msgpack, decompress_msgpack
20
 
21
  COLUMNS = ['model_name', 'vendor',
22
  'embd_dtype', 'embd_dim', 'num_params', 'max_tokens', 'similarity',
23
- 'query_instruct', 'corpus_instruct', 'reference'
24
 
25
  ]
26
  HEADER_STYLE = {'fontSize': '18px'}
 
20
 
21
  COLUMNS = ['model_name', 'vendor',
22
  'embd_dtype', 'embd_dim', 'num_params', 'max_tokens', 'similarity',
23
+ 'query_instruct', 'corpus_instruct', 'reference', 'tooltip'
24
 
25
  ]
26
  HEADER_STYLE = {'fontSize': '18px'}
app/backend/multi_header_util.py CHANGED
@@ -122,7 +122,8 @@ def get_header_options(column_list: list, avg_column: str, is_section: bool):
122
  "tooltipValueGetter": JsCode(
123
  """
124
  function(p) {
125
- const value = p.value || "";
 
126
  const link = p.data && p.data.reference ? p.data.reference : "";
127
  return link ? `${value} (${link})` : value;
128
  }
 
122
  "tooltipValueGetter": JsCode(
123
  """
124
  function(p) {
125
+ console.log(p);
126
+ const value = p.data && p.data.tooltip ? p.data.tooltip : "";
127
  const link = p.data && p.data.reference ? p.data.reference : "";
128
  return link ? `${value} (${link})` : value;
129
  }